Output 29c975fc8bb4a73d93736540f775f0b3d32bfcace92c596557ab696f158df265:1

value
71508073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df86af2577b505d9e63e36834eb6c7dcec9e07 OP_EQUAL
address
3ESbd5H9GQC2HYN5tQxgrfHg6C9Wp2aHps
transaction
29c975fc8bb4a73d93736540f775f0b3d32bfcace92c596557ab696f158df265
spent
true